Why you’ll love working here: high-performance, people-focused culture our commitment that equity, diversity, and inclusion are fundamental to our work environment and business success, which helps employees feel valued and empowered to be their authentic selves learning and development initiatives, including workshops, Speaker Series events and access to LinkedIn Learning, that support employees’ career growth membership in HOOPP’s world class defined benefit pension plan, which can serve as an important part of your retirement security competitive, 100% company-paid extended health and dental benefits for permanent employees, including coverage supporting our team's diversity and mental health (e.g., gender affirmation, fertility and drug treatment, psychological support benefits of $2,500 per year, parental leave top-up, and a health spending account). optional post-retirement health and dental benefits subsidized at 50% yoga classes, meditation workshops, nutritional consultations, and wellness seminars the opportunity to make a difference and help take care of those who care for us, by providing a financially secure retirement for Ontario healthcare workers Job Summary Reporting to the Sr. Manager, Performance Systems, this position is responsible for assisting in the operation of HOOPP’s P&L system (Ortec Pearl), associated data flows and warehousing, and solutioning for automated and ad-hoc investment reporting. This role will require a detailed understanding of HOOPP’s investment products & strategies, trade flow and data lifecycle processes as well as underlying systems, data structures and IT architecture. The ability to configure and reconcile production systems, navigate data warehouses, and code reporting / automations will be critical. While the focus of this role is on the Performance System and associated processes, it will also have broader responsibilities related to the larger Investment Reporting & Analytics group. The individual will have considerable interaction with various departments within HOOPP’s IT, Front, Middle, and Back Offices and will be assisting on cross-functional projects and solutioning (investment compliance reporting, automations, data analysis, modeling, validation, and QA). What you will do: Monitor and confirm P&L system jobs have executed successfully, along with associated up-stream and down-stream processes (Daily, Monthly, Ad-hoc); troubleshoot and re-execute as required Analyze and confirm Performance data quality is as expected in production for official release to organization through Enterprise Data Platform Assist in the configuration, maintenance, troubleshooting, and testing of P&L system across multiple environments. Recommend optimizations and platform integrity improvements. Build and maintain cross-functional reports and automation solutions using a range of reporting tools and technologies like Qlik, Python, Snowflake, Excel, Power BI, SAP Hana. Develop a deep understanding of the Portfolio and Deal Structures within HOOPP including all the securities that make up those strategies Contribute to the decisions related to HOOPP’s Data Architecture as it relates to - Investment Reporting, Data Governance & Valuations Analyze, monitor and confirm the methodologies and the accuracy of the calculations impacting reports developed and/or supported by the team Design and implement automated solutions used for data quality monitoring, evaluation, and exception-based handling, and otherwise manage risk associated with data quality and governance Coordinate with other teams the completion of various projects, capture and document requirements, communicate them effectively and precisely to implementation teams (IT, IDM), advise on preferred solutions, and ultimately validate and accept related deliverables. Communicate effectively and work closely with internal clients to make sure their requirements are met, and delivered solutions validated and accepted As a self-starter, continuously looking for outside-of-the-box process improvements and new, value-add initiatives for the Business Intelligence, Performance Systems and Analytics group Interface various internal systems, to analyze data transformation and flows within said systems. Analyze the use of data and make recommendations to improve data flow and data transformation. Collaborate with IT teams to help deliver robust, well-designed automated solutions while mitigating implementation risks. Learn and keep current in the understanding of the key processes supported by or having an impact on the team. What you will bring: Undergraduate degree in technical or related fields (e.g. Finance, IT, Mathematics, Information Systems). Post graduate degree would be an asset. 3+ years in a business-focused technical role within the Investment industry with working knowledge of diverse asset classes (Fixed Income, Equities, Derivatives and Alternatives) Experience configuring and maintaining middle office systems, including expert proficiency with SQL, spreadsheets, and database applications (e.g. Snowflake, Oracle, SAP Hana). Working knowledge of Python and/or some other general-purpose programming language would be an asset Experience developing reports using a range of Business Intelligence Tools (e.g. Qlik, Power BI) including the design, development, and maintenance of any underlying data models. Keen eye for detail and accuracy Basic knowledge of SaaS concepts SDLC, and DevOps processes. Proven ability to perform requirement analysis, author documentation, communicate with stakeholders, and drive UAT execution including SQL based data reconciliation and verifying system logic. Professional designations would be an asset e.g. CFA, FRM, CPA A commitment to demonstrating HOOPP values Diligent with str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ills Ability to think conceptually, creatively, always looking for new ways of doing work. Lead initiatives to develop and implement improvements. Able to work independently with minimal direction as well as part of a team Works well under pressure handles concurrent tasks, and meets prescribed deadlines The expected annual base salary range for this role is: $103,000 - $153,000 CAD The actual base salary offered to the successful candidate may vary based on multiple factors including, but not limited to, individual's expertise and level of experience applicable to the role they are being offered. This role is eligible to participate in discretionary incentive plan(s), subject to the terms and conditions of the applicable incentive plan text. This job is for an existing vacancy.
